Sportsmanship, Conflict Handling, and Prizes
Establish norms: congratulate big plays, avoid gloating, and ask questions respectfully. Encourage players to narrate fun moments—like a bold mortgage gamble—to celebrate creativity. A culture of kindness keeps invitations flowing and makes even losses feel like part of the story.
Sportsmanship, Conflict Handling, and Prizes
If a rule is unclear, pause and consult the printed guide or a pre-designated arbiter. Take a deep breath, rewind the last action if needed, and proceed. The faster you resolve hiccups, the more the night feels seamless and professional.
